Georges' Lunch Passport is Diner-Approved

Georges' Lunch Passport is Diner-Approved

Georges’ September lunch passport program doesn’t actually require getting on a plane, but the payoff is still pretty good (and a lot tastier).

Throughout the month of September, guests are invited to take part in the lunch program, which requires diners to have lunch at Georges’ five times during the month. After the fifth lunch, guests will receive a complimentary $20 gift card. All you have to do is ask the hostess or server for a passport and have it signed at the end of your meal. Great for corporate businesses and employees in the area, this sounds like a deal you shouldn’t pass up.
